3.8 Proceedings Paper

Load Balancing Task Scheduling based on Genetic Algorithm in Cloud Computing

出版社

IEEE COMPUTER SOC
DOI: 10.1109/DASC.2014.35

关键词

cloud computing; task scheduling; load balancing; genetic algorithm(GA); double-fitness

资金

  1. National Science Foundation for Distinguished Young Scholars of China [61225010]
  2. NSFC [61370198, 61370199, 61300187]
  3. Program for New Century Excellent Talents in University of Ministry of Education of China [NCET-10-0095]
  4. Fundamental Research Funds for the Central Universities [3132014215]
  5. China Scholarship Council Program

向作者/读者索取更多资源

Task scheduling is one of the most critical issues on cloud platform. The number of users is huge and data volume is tremendous. Requests of asset sharing and reuse become more and more imperative. Efficient task scheduling mechanism should meet users' requirements and improve the resource utilization, so as to enhance the overall performance of the cloud computing environment. In order to solve this problem, considering the new characteristics of cloud computing and original adaptive genetic algorithm(AGA), a new scheduling algorithm based on double-fitness adaptive algorithm-job spanning time and load balancing genetic algorithm(JLGA) is established. This strategy not only works out a tasks scheduling sequence with shorter job and average job makespan, but also satisfies inter-nodes load balancing. At the same time, this paper adopts greedy algorithm to initialize the population, brings in variance to describe the load intensive among nodes, weights multi-fitness function. We then compare the performance of JLGA with AGA through simulations. It proves the validity of the scheduling algorithm and the effectiveness of the optimization method.

作者

我是这篇论文的作者
点击您的名字以认领此论文并将其添加到您的个人资料中。

评论

主要评分

3.8
评分不足

次要评分

新颖性
-
重要性
-
科学严谨性
-
评价这篇论文

推荐

暂无数据
暂无数据